A welterweight rematch between Nate Diaz and Conor McGregor is official for UFC 202 in August. A highly anticipated welterweight rematch between Nate Diaz and current UFC featherweight champion Conor McGregor is set to headline UFC 202 later this summer. The news was officially announced during the UFC 199 pay-per-view broadcast on Saturday night, following a report from MMAFighting.com. DUBLIN, Ohio - It will be a mad dash to the finish at the Memorial Tournament. Literally. Officials moved up tee times for Sunday’s final round because of the threat of afternoon storms, and a whopping 20 players are within four shots of the lead held by Matt Kuchar, William McGirt and Gary Woodland at 14 under par. PASADENA, Calif. -- Brazil has long held a reputation as a national team full of talent and flair. But on Saturday in their Copa America Centenario opener against Ecuador, it was a disappointing performance from a Brazilian team clearly diminished in their talent. The team attacked and created many chances but lacked the strength and depth in the last touch and a goal never came.
